Local Power<br />

When improving the construction <strong>of</strong> the Autonomous State in Spain, countless administrative<br />

decentralisation problems arise that need to be addressed. Committed to furthering<br />

<strong>European</strong> integration, our <strong>Academy</strong> has decided to study these problems, from a Spanish<br />

perspective, within what has been called the «second decentralisation», <strong>and</strong> from the different<br />

administrative, institutional <strong>and</strong> political approaches to the concept <strong>of</strong> local power.<br />

In the «Local Power» project, an interdisciplinary study on the future <strong>of</strong> local power in<br />

Spain, qualified pr<strong>of</strong>essionals from different disciplines reflect on this. The study examines<br />

from different perspectives our democratic local governments’ general concern about<br />

the relationship between citizens <strong>and</strong> local governmental institutions, political representatives<br />

<strong>and</strong> civil servants. This relationship is mainly determined by the scope <strong>and</strong> depth <strong>of</strong><br />

the possibilities <strong>of</strong> direct citizen participation in the general political process in their closest<br />

environments.<br />

This Project entails four monographic studies on the future <strong>of</strong> Local Power: the City <strong>and</strong><br />

Local Power, Management <strong>and</strong> financial models <strong>of</strong> local public services, The role <strong>of</strong> direct<br />

democracy <strong>and</strong> federalism in local power <strong>and</strong> The political dialect <strong>of</strong> local power organisation<br />

from a legal perspective, which will be completed during the second quarter <strong>of</strong> <strong>2006</strong>.<br />

From then on, the <strong>Academy</strong> will focus in the <strong>2006</strong>-2007 period on the organisation <strong>of</strong> a<br />

series <strong>of</strong> debates to discuss <strong>and</strong> enrich the initial conclusions. With all <strong>of</strong> this, the<br />

<strong>Academy</strong> will subsequently publish a concept note for distribution to the representatives<br />

<strong>of</strong> local institutions <strong>and</strong> other interested individuals <strong>and</strong>/or institutions.<br />
